Hanoi (VNA) – National flag carrier VietnamAirlines adjusted flights to/from Vinh city in north central Nghe An province andHue city in the central province of Thua Thien-Hue on October 16.

Accordingly, the carrier cancelled four flights VN7715,VN7714, VN7713 and VN7712 on the Hanoi – Vinh route and eight others VN7262,VN7263, VN7260, VN7261, VN1266, VN1267, VN1265 and VNA1263 on the Ho Chi MinhCity – Vinh route.

As for the Ho Chi Minh City – Hue route, the airline cancelledflights VN7273, VN7272, VN7377 and VN7376.

Due to bad weather conditions, several of its flights fromHanoi and HCM City to Da Nang and from HCM City and Da Lat to Vinh were forcedto land in Nha Trang and Hanoi.

The carrier is also keeping a close watch on the weathersituation to adjust flights to and from Da Nang and Quang Binh.

Affected passengers will be arranged to take flights onOctober 17.

Vietnam Airlines advised its passengers to regularly update theweather situation if they plan to travel to and from airports in the centralregion./.
